From 2559ef9fc6efff7f977e886cdf6673a8f44ddc56 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Martin Liska Date: Thu, 22 Nov 2018 16:09:55 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] Fix option values for -march. 2018-11-22 Martin Liska * common/config/i386/i386-common.c (processor_names): Add static assert and add missing "znver2". (ix86_get_valid_option_values): Add checking assert for null values and add "native" value if feasible. * config/i386/i386.h: Do not declare size of processor_names. * common/config/i386/i386-common.c: * config/i386/i386.c: Add static assert for size of processor_cost_table.
